Neither one of you has a doubled die. I have found dozens of 1982's that look like they "could be" doubled dies. Upon closer inspection there is no actual doubling. I want both of you to tell me which way the spread is going. Clockwise, counter clockwise, towards the center, towards the rim, to the east, west, north, south? Nope. Just fat letters.
